AR Murugadoss reveals PAINFUL ‘Sarkar’ phase, says ‘We watched TORN posters with tears’
Director A. R. Murugadoss recently shared an emotional and memorable incident from the time of ‘Sarkar’ during the press meet for the upcoming film ‘Sattendru Maaruthu Vaanilai.’ The movie stars Jai, Meenakshi Govind, and Yogi Babu, and is directed by Babu Vijay, who earlier worked as Murugadoss’ assistant director.The film is scheduled to release on May 15, and its press event took place recently in Chennai. During his speech, AR Murugadoss spoke warmly about Babu Vijay and recalled how closely they worked together during difficult phases of his career. His heartfelt speech quickly became one of the biggest highlights of the event.
AR Murugadoss recalls funny interview incident with Pazha Karuppaiah
While speaking on stage, Murugadoss remembered an incident that happened after the shooting of ‘Sarkar.’ As reported by Cinema Vikatan, he said that he, the heroine, and actor Pazha Karuppaiah were giving interviews together when Pazha Karuppaiah called Babu Vijay for help.
According to Murugadoss, Pazha Karuppaiah told him, “I don’t know what to say in this interview.” Immediately, Babu Vijay explained what points he could speak about during the interaction. After helping him, Babu Vijay jokingly corrected him by saying, “Sir, you are calling me Vijay Babu, but my name is Babu Vijay.” Murugadoss said Pazha Karuppaiah enjoyed the moment and laughed happily.
AR Murugadoss says Babu Vijay supported him during tough times
AR Murugadoss further revealed that once the interview started, Pazha Karuppaiah kept mentioning Babu Vijay’s name several times while answering questions, but did not mention Murugadoss even once. After the interview ended, AR Murugadoss jokingly asked him about it.He recalled Pazha Karuppaiah replying with a humorous line: “Everyone takes water from the river in their own vessel, I just took it in a small pot.” Murugadoss said moments like these showed how close Babu Vijay was to him. The director also emotionally shared that Babu Vijay stood by him during one of the hardest periods of his career.
‘Sarkar’ controversy and Babu Vijay’s loyalty impress AR Murugadoss
AR Murugadoss became emotional while remembering the difficult days after Sarkar released. He said the film faced major controversy at that time, and even posters of the movie were torn in several places. The director revealed that he and Babu Vijay sat inside a car watching everything unfold with tears in their eyes.He added that Babu Vijay stayed beside him throughout that difficult period and supported him emotionally. AR Murugadoss proudly said that 12 of his assistant directors have now become filmmakers, and he feels very happy seeing Babu Vijay direct his own film today.
